Click image for larger view
Support and Development Kit
The contents of the SDK can be viewed in
Purchase of RD-9H3 shown here is required to download the SDK and drivers.
The ADM-PCIE-9H3 SDK can be downloaded from here:
SDK : PCIe Bifurcation
This example demonstrates the ability of the ADM-PCIE-9H3 to create two PCIe Gen4x8 End Points over the x16 edge connector to compatible PCI Express Motherboards.
The ADM-PCIE-9H3 Driver
The ADM-PCIE-9H3 uses the ADXDMA Driver which can be downloaded from here:
FPGA Features (Hard IP)
The ADM-PCIE-9H3 is a high-performance FPGA processing card intended for data center applications using Virtex UltraScale+ High Bandwidth Memory FPGAs from Xilinx.
The ADM-PCIE-9H3 utilises the Xilinx Virtex Ultrascale Plus FPGA family that includes on substrate High Bandwidth Memory (HBM Gen2). This provides exceptional memory Read/Write performance while reducing the overall power consumption of the board by negating the need for external SDRAM devices. There are also a number of high speed interface options available including 100G Ethernet MACs and OpenCAPI connectivity, to make the most of these interfaces the ADM-PCIE-9H3 is fitted with a QSFP-DD Cage (8x28Gbps lanes) and one OpenCAPI interface for ultra low latency communications.
1/2 Length, low profile, x16 PCIe form Factor
Width: 19.7mm Height: 80.1mm Depth: 181.5mm Weight: TBCg
Operating Temperature range: 0°C to +55°C
Storage Temperature range: -40°C to +85°C
Operating Humidity range: Up to 95% (non-condensing)
1x PCI Express® Gen3 x16 or 1x/2x* PCI Express® Gen4 x8 or OpenCAPI
* Only where the server motherboard is capable of bifurcating the x16 slot into 2 x8 PCI Express links.
Xilinx Virtex® UltraScale Plus™
XCVU33P-2E - FSVH2104
FPGA Hard IP Cores
On Board Memory
|Memory Type||No. Banks||Memory Size|
|on FPGA Substrate||2||4GB|
High Bandwidth Memory (HBM) - up to 460GB/s (over 32 AXI Interfaces)
The ADM-PCIE-9H3 houses a system monitoring chip which is able to provide real-time temperature, voltage and current readings of the system, as well as reconfigure programmable clocks and much more. The system monitor is implemented using an Atmel AVR microcontroller, and can be accessed directly through the USB interface via the front panel, the UART connection to the target FPGA or through the SMBus interface on the card's PCI Express edge connector. IPMI can also be used to communicate with the system monitor, allowing for remote communication and management with the ADM-PCIE-9H3.
The USB/JTAG Interface is compatible with all of the Xilinx Vivado® Tools.
FPGA Configuration Flash
|Flash Type||Flash Size||No. config regions|
|QSPI||512MBit||2 each of 256MBit|
Other on-board memory
2kb I2C EEPROM - Non-volatile data storage for the user design (i.e. storing MAC addresses)
High-Speed Network Interfaces
|Interface Type||Qty||Lanes per Interface||Data Rate per Lane||Protocol Capability|
|QSFP-DD||1||8||28Gbps||10/25/40/100G Ethernet, PCIe, Fiber Channel, Infiniband, Aurora|
|Ultraport SlimSAS||1||8||25/28Gbps||OpenCAPI, 10/25/40/100G Ethernet, PCIe, Fiber Channel, Infiniband, Aurora|
Other I/O Interfaces
Micro USB for JTAG support (FPGA programming and debug) and system monitor
In development an optional integrated Board Support Package (BSP) including FPGA example designs, plug and play drivers and API.
blank = XCVU33P-2E Fitted,
Contact factory for other special order options
For any sales questions regarding the ADM-PCIE-9H3, please e-mail us at:
For any technical questions regarding Alpha-Data products please e-mail us at:
Click to close